New Canaan OKs Money for 3 Cop Cars

Police Chief Ed Nadriczny is on the road to getting the new police cruisers he wants. The Board of Selectmen voted Tuesday to approve a special appropriation of $70,395 to purchase three Ford Crown Victoria vehicles that Nadriczny says are needed to overhaul an aging fleet.

The chief had initially asked for more than $125,000 to purchase five vehicles for the police department. Nadriczny will request the funds for the other two cars in the police department's 2011-12 budget request.

"This was a way to work with the Board of Selectmen and the Board of Finance to get what we need and minimize the impact," Nadriczny said.

New Canaan Police usually replaced two vehicles a year after three or four years of service, but the department replaced only one in each of the last two budget years as departments cut spending.

Nadriczny needs approvals for the cars from the Board of Finance and Town Council. Nadriczny plans to order the cars by March 1, a deadline he must meet because Ford Motor Co. plans to stop producing the Crown Victoria this year.
